What’s the difference between a Mini PC and a Computer Stick? Mini PCs are compact desktop replacements with robust processing power, expandable storage, and multiple ports. Computer Sticks are ultra-portable devices resembling USB drives, designed for basic tasks like streaming and light productivity. Choose a Mini PC for performance-intensive tasks and a Computer Stick for portability and simplicity.

How Do Mini PCs and Computer Sticks Differ in Performance?
Mini PCs typically feature desktop-grade processors (e.g., Intel Core i5/i7 or AMD Ryzen), supporting up to 64GB RAM and NVMe SSDs for faster data access. Computer Sticks use mobile processors (e.g., Intel Atom or Celeron) with integrated graphics, capped at 4-8GB RAM and eMMC storage. Example: The Intel NUC 13 Pro outperforms the Intel Compute Stick CS325 in multitasking and 4K rendering.
What Are the Portability Advantages of Computer Sticks?
Computer Sticks weigh under 100g and plug directly into HDMI ports, ideal for travel or temporary setups. Mini PCs, while still portable (0.5-2kg), require external peripherals. For instance, the Roku Streaming Stick fits in a pocket, whereas the MINISFORUM Venus UM560 needs a dedicated space but offers dual Ethernet and USB-C docking.
Which Device Offers Better Connectivity Options?
Mini PCs include 4-10 USB ports, Ethernet, HDMI/DisplayPort, and Wi-Fi 6. Computer Sticks often have 1-2 USB ports and rely on Bluetooth/Wi-Fi. The Beelink SER6 Pro features dual LAN and triple display support, while the ASUS Chromebit lacks wired connectivity, limiting it to wireless setups.
How Does Price Compare Between Mini PCs and Computer Sticks?
Computer Sticks cost $50-$200 (e.g., Amazon Fire TV Stick), while Mini PCs range from $300-$1,200 (e.g., Apple Mac Mini M2). Budget-friendly Mini PCs like the Chuwi LarkBox ($250) bridge the gap but sacrifice upgradability. High-end models target gamers and professionals with dedicated GPUs.
When comparing long-term value, Mini PCs often justify their higher initial cost through upgrade potential. Users can extend a $500 Mini PC’s lifespan by 3+ years with RAM or storage upgrades, whereas Computer Sticks typically require full replacement when performance lags. Enterprise deployments favor Computer Sticks for temporary setups—a hotel might spend $5,000 on 100 sticks for guest streaming versus $30,000 for Mini PC workstations.

What Are the Upgrade Limitations of Computer Sticks?
Computer Sticks have soldered components, preventing RAM/storage upgrades. Mini PCs allow RAM/SSD swaps; some even support GPU expansions via Thunderbolt. The AZWEEK Mini PC offers two SODIMM slots, whereas the Microsoft Wireless Display Adapter has fixed 32GB storage.
Can a Computer Stick Handle Gaming or Video Editing?
No. Computer Sticks lack discrete GPUs and sufficient cooling, struggling with 1080p video edits or AAA games. Mini PCs like the ZOTAC ZBOX MAGNUS ONE include RTX 3070 GPUs, enabling 4K editing and medium gaming. The Raspberry Pi 4 (a niche stick-like device) only runs lightweight emulators.
Which Is More Energy-Efficient: Mini PC or Computer Stick?
Computer Sticks consume 5-10W, ideal for 24/7 operation as digital signage. Mini PCs use 15-65W; the Lenovo ThinkCentre M90n Nano balances efficiency (15W) with Core i5 power. However, gaming Mini PCs like the Corsair ONE i300 spike to 450W under load.
For always-on applications, energy savings add up significantly. A 10W Computer Stick running 24/7 costs $12.60 annually at $0.15/kWh, while a 65W Mini PC costs $81.90. Some Mini PCs feature adaptive power modes—the ASUS PN64 reduces consumption to 8W during idle periods. Environmental considerations also matter: 100 Computer Sticks in a corporate setup produce 0.5 tons of CO2 yearly versus 3.2 tons for equivalent Mini PCs.

Conclusion
Mini PCs excel in performance and flexibility, catering to power users and upgradability-focused buyers. Computer Sticks prioritize minimalist design and ultra-portability, suited for media streaming or lightweight tasks. Assess your needs: raw power versus plug-and-play convenience.
